Abstract
The characteristics of a high-efficiency 3He proportional counter for the measurement of βi-delayed neutrons have been examined. The detection system required for this experiment needs to meet some stringent requirements such as high-efficiency, low dead time, and gamma-insensitivity. The 3He counter described here meets all these requirements. This detection system consists of an array of 20 3He tubes embedded in polyethylene. The principal operating characteristic of this proportional counter is its high efficiency. The absolute efficiency, determined with an Am/Li source, is 29.04%±0.6%. The system’s dead time is 0.46±0.02 μs. It is also displacement insensitive within a range of 10 cm.
